Roofing in Moe
Moe's working-class heritage is reflected in its housing, with a large number of weatherboard homes fitted with corrugated iron or early Colorbond roofs. Many of these properties date from the 1940s-60s and feature original roofing that has suffered from decades of frost cycling and moisture ingress, particularly in the lower-lying areas near Narracan Creek where drainage issues compound roof-related dampness. Benefits of Professional Roof Ventilation
Expert solutions tailored for Moe homes
Reduce Summer Heat
Effective ventilation can reduce roof cavity temperatures by 20°C or more, keeping your home cooler and lowering air conditioning costs.
Prevent Condensation & Mould
In cooler months, ventilation removes trapped moisture before it condenses on timber and insulation, preventing mould and rot.
Extend Roof Structure Life
By controlling heat and moisture, ventilation protects timber framing, insulation batts and roofing materials from premature degradation. In Moe's frost-prone climate, this longevity benefit is particularly valuable.

How It Works
A straightforward process from first contact to finished project
Ventilation Assessment
We assess your roof cavity size, existing ventilation, insulation type and climate conditions to calculate the ventilation required. We'll assess the specific challenges of your Moe property, including heavy winter frosts and moderate wind exposure.
System Recommendation
Based on the assessment, we recommend the most effective combination of exhaust ventilation (whirlybirds, ridge vents or solar fans) and intake ventilation (eave vents).
Installation
Ventilation units are installed with watertight roof penetration flashings. Eave vents are fitted to provide balanced intake airflow.
Testing & Handover
The system is checked for correct operation and airflow. You receive information on the system and any maintenance requirements.
